What Is a Goodbye Letter?

A goodbye letter is a written message that communicates one's farewell sentiments to an individual or group. It can be informal or formal, depending on the relationship between the sender and the recipient. While the context may vary, the underlying intention remains the same: to express gratitude, share memories, and convey emotions associated with parting ways.

What Should You Include in a Goodbye Letter?

When crafting a goodbye letter, consider including the following elements:

  • Personal anecdotes or memories
  • Expressions of gratitude
  • Your feelings about the farewell
  • Wishes for the future

How to Write a Heartfelt Goodbye Letter?

Writing a goodbye letter can be an emotional process, but following these steps can help you create a meaningful message:

  1. Start with a warm greeting: Address the recipient in a way that feels natural to your relationship.
  2. Express your emotions: Share how you feel about the farewell and what the person has meant to you.
  3. Share memories: Reflect on meaningful moments you’ve shared and what you’ll cherish most.
  4. Offer well wishes: Encourage them for the future and let them know you believe in them.
  5. Close with love: End on a positive note, emphasizing your affection and support.

What Are Some Examples of Goodbye Letters?

Here are a few examples of different types of goodbye letters:

1. Goodbye Letter to a Friend

Dear [Friend's Name],

As I prepare to embark on this new journey, I find myself reflecting on all the incredible memories we've shared. From our spontaneous adventures to our late-night talks, each moment has shaped my life in ways I cannot express. Thank you for always being there for me. I will miss you dearly but look forward to staying connected.

2. Goodbye Letter to a Colleague

Dear [Colleague's Name],

As I say goodbye to this chapter of my career, I want to express my gratitude for your support and collaboration. Working alongside you has been a privilege, and I have learned so much from our time together. I wish you all the best in your future endeavors and hope our paths cross again.

3. Goodbye Letter to Family

Dear Family,

As I move away, I want to take a moment to express how much you all mean to me. Your love and support have been my anchor, and I will cherish every moment we've spent together. Though distance may separate us, our bond will remain strong. I love you all dearly.
